This is a fully remote position, open to applicants in United States.
• Assist with GCP/GCLP/GVP audits for investigational sites, GCP internal systems and processes, trial master file, and clinical service provider audits. This includes planning, coordinating, and ensuring timely reporting of these audits, along with appropriately escalating critical observations.
• Aid in commercial inspections, activities related to inspection readiness, and other associated tasks as required.
• Contribute to GCP compliance efforts encompassing investigations, clinical change controls, development and review of procedures, ATC QA audits, and the establishment of GCP training programs.
• Execute procedures and work instructions grounded in best practices or compliance mandates.
• Uphold a mindset focused on continuous process improvement across all work areas.
• Act as a representative of the Clinical Quality Assurance Team in cross-functional projects when relevant.
• Bachelor’s degree in life sciences or a related field from an accredited institution, with a minimum of 1 year of experience in GCP or GMP.
• Familiarity with relevant United States Code of Federal Regulations, ICH Guidelines, EU, TGA, Health Canada, MHRA, and/or other global/local government regulatory standards.
• Demonstrated capability to manage several projects simultaneously while ensuring quality standards are upheld.
• Excellent interpersonal skills with the ability to collaborate effectively with colleagues across various functions.
• Proficient in MasterControl or similar platforms like Veeva, or other related eQMS systems.
• Strong computer proficiency, particularly in MS Office (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, MS Project).
